WYSIWYG Editors Key Features For Web Development

by ADMIN 49 views
Iklan Headers

Hey guys! Let's dive into the world of web development, specifically focusing on WYSIWYG editors. You know, those cool tools that make creating websites a bit more visual and less code-heavy. We're going to explore what makes them super useful, especially for those just starting out or who prefer a more visual approach. So, let's jump right in and figure out the key features that make WYSIWYG editors a game-changer!

What are WYSIWYG Editors?

First off, let's break down what WYSIWYG even means. It stands for "What You See Is What You Get." Think of it like this: you're arranging elements on a page, and what you see in the editor is pretty much exactly how it will look on the live website. No more guessing or constantly previewing your code in a browser! This is a massive time-saver and makes the whole web design process way more intuitive.

In the realm of web development, WYSIWYG editors serve as a crucial bridge between the intricate world of coding and the tangible visual representation of a website. These editors empower developers and designers to construct and manipulate web content in a user-friendly environment where changes are immediately reflected, closely mirroring the final output seen by website visitors. By abstracting away much of the underlying code complexity, WYSIWYG editors enable a focus on design and content creation, accelerating the development process and fostering creativity. One of the most significant benefits is the real-time visual feedback, which allows for immediate adjustments and fine-tuning of the layout, typography, and other design elements. This capability dramatically reduces the guesswork often associated with traditional coding methods, where developers must frequently switch between the code editor and the web browser to preview changes. Furthermore, WYSIWYG editors lower the entry barrier for individuals who may not possess extensive coding knowledge, making web development more accessible to a broader audience. This democratization of web creation tools is particularly valuable for small businesses, entrepreneurs, and hobbyists who wish to establish an online presence without the need for specialized technical skills. The intuitive interface and drag-and-drop functionality commonly found in WYSIWYG editors simplify the arrangement of various web elements such as text, images, videos, and interactive components. This ease of use allows creators to experiment with different design approaches and rapidly iterate on their ideas, leading to more engaging and visually appealing websites. Additionally, the editors often come equipped with pre-designed templates and style libraries, which can serve as a starting point for projects or provide inspiration for unique designs. By leveraging these resources, developers can significantly reduce the time and effort required to build a professional-looking website. While WYSIWYG editors excel in simplifying the visual aspects of web development, they also offer features that cater to the more technical aspects of website creation. Many editors include tools for managing website structure, creating hyperlinks, optimizing images for the web, and integrating multimedia content. Some even provide support for incorporating dynamic elements and interactive features through the use of JavaScript or other scripting languages. This balance between visual design and technical functionality makes WYSIWYG editors a versatile choice for a wide range of web development projects. In conclusion, WYSIWYG editors play a pivotal role in modern web development by providing a visually intuitive and efficient means of creating websites. Their ability to offer real-time feedback, simplify complex tasks, and make web development accessible to a broader audience positions them as essential tools for anyone looking to build an online presence. As technology continues to evolve, WYSIWYG editors will likely remain a cornerstone of the web development landscape, empowering creators to bring their visions to life with ease and precision.

Key Features That Make WYSIWYG Editors Useful

1. Real-Time Visual Feedback

Okay, so this is the big one. WYSIWYG editors shine because they let you see the website as you build it. Imagine arranging images, text, and buttons and instantly seeing how they'll look. This real-time feedback is invaluable. You don't have to write a bunch of code, save it, and then refresh your browser to see the result. It's all right there in front of you, making adjustments a breeze. This feature alone speeds up the development process significantly and helps you make design decisions on the fly.

Real-time visual feedback is an indispensable feature of WYSIWYG editors that profoundly impacts the way websites are created and refined. This capability allows developers and designers to view changes made to a webpage in real-time, mirroring the final appearance as it would be seen by users. The immediate visual representation of alterations eliminates the need for constant manual previews in a web browser, saving considerable time and effort. By providing instant confirmation of how design elements interact and align, real-time visual feedback facilitates a more intuitive and efficient workflow. This feature is particularly beneficial when working on intricate layouts or when fine-tuning the aesthetic aspects of a website, such as typography, color schemes, and image placements. The ability to see the immediate effects of design decisions empowers creators to experiment freely and make informed choices about the overall look and feel of their site. Furthermore, real-time feedback enhances collaboration among team members. When multiple individuals are involved in a web development project, the instantaneous visual updates ensure that everyone is on the same page regarding design changes and progress. This shared understanding minimizes misunderstandings and promotes a cohesive development process. By fostering a dynamic and interactive design environment, real-time visual feedback also serves to streamline the debugging process. Developers can quickly identify and rectify visual discrepancies or layout issues as they arise, rather than waiting until the end of the development cycle. This proactive approach to problem-solving reduces the likelihood of significant rework and helps maintain project momentum. In addition to its practical advantages, real-time visual feedback contributes to a more engaging and enjoyable development experience. The instantaneous nature of the feedback loop creates a sense of immediacy and accomplishment, which can be highly motivating for designers and developers alike. This positive reinforcement encourages creativity and experimentation, leading to more innovative and visually appealing web designs. The integration of real-time visual feedback into WYSIWYG editors represents a significant advancement in web development technology. This feature not only streamlines the design process but also empowers creators to make more informed decisions, fostering a more collaborative and visually driven approach to website development. As technology continues to evolve, the sophistication and responsiveness of real-time feedback mechanisms are likely to further enhance the capabilities of WYSIWYG editors, solidifying their role as essential tools for web design and development.

2. Visual Layout and Drag-and-Drop Functionality

Imagine you're building with digital Lego bricks. That's kind of what drag-and-drop in a WYSIWYG editor feels like. You can literally grab elements like text boxes, images, or buttons and place them exactly where you want on the page. This visual approach is super intuitive, especially if you're not a coding whiz. It's like designing a layout in a visual program, but you're actually building a website! This feature makes arranging elements and creating a visually appealing layout much simpler.

Visual layout and drag-and-drop functionality are foundational features of WYSIWYG editors that significantly enhance the web development process. These capabilities empower users to construct and arrange web page elements in a highly intuitive manner, bypassing the complexities of writing code for every design decision. By offering a visual interface where elements can be directly manipulated, WYSIWYG editors make web design more accessible to a broader audience, including those with limited coding experience. The drag-and-drop functionality, in particular, allows users to select elements such as text boxes, images, videos, and forms and position them precisely on the page with a simple mouse action. This direct manipulation of elements provides immediate visual feedback, enabling designers to fine-tune layouts and compositions rapidly. The visual layout capabilities extend beyond simple placement of elements. WYSIWYG editors often include tools for resizing, aligning, and layering elements, ensuring that the final design is both aesthetically pleasing and functionally sound. The ability to visually adjust these properties allows for a greater degree of control over the design process, making it easier to achieve the desired look and feel. Moreover, visual layout and drag-and-drop features facilitate experimentation and creativity. Designers can quickly try out different arrangements and combinations of elements without the need to write or modify code. This iterative design process encourages innovation and helps to refine the overall user experience. The visual nature of these features also promotes better communication and collaboration within development teams. Designers and developers can easily share and discuss design concepts, making adjustments directly in the editor based on feedback. This collaborative approach ensures that the final product aligns with the project's goals and user expectations. In addition to enhancing the design workflow, visual layout and drag-and-drop functionality can also improve the efficiency of web development projects. By reducing the reliance on manual coding, these features save time and resources, allowing developers to focus on more complex tasks and strategic initiatives. Furthermore, the ease of use associated with these features can lead to faster project turnaround times, enabling businesses to launch new websites and applications more quickly. The integration of visual layout and drag-and-drop functionality into WYSIWYG editors represents a significant shift in how websites are created. By prioritizing visual interaction and ease of use, these features have democratized web design, making it accessible to a wider range of individuals and organizations. As technology continues to advance, the capabilities of visual layout tools are likely to expand, further enhancing the power and flexibility of WYSIWYG editors in the web development landscape.

Correct Answers

So, based on what we've discussed, the two features that make WYSIWYG editors super useful for web development are:

  • A. allowing users to see in advance what the web page will look like in the browser
  • Visual Layout and Drag-and-Drop Functionality

These features make the whole process more visual, intuitive, and faster! They are essential to learn.

Final Thoughts

WYSIWYG editors are powerful tools in the web development world. They bridge the gap between code and visual design, making website creation accessible to more people. Whether you're a seasoned developer or just starting out, understanding the benefits of WYSIWYG editors can seriously up your web design game. So go ahead, explore these features, and build something awesome!